Output ec91a052c1fd95a529d9d730fa26b7dab1dfc4f15b17e3f64a1b304bc4475b6a: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b0630b57fbb5afb170944c07f2760e2d2707d831 OP_EQUAL
address
3HmfW2RMqHqjU5ATkeUw5Z7djyCtwpP7EN
transaction
ec91a052c1fd95a529d9d730fa26b7dab1dfc4f15b17e3f64a1b304bc4475b6a
spent
true